由于天然气的低成本供应,以及电网规模和幕后间歇式可再生能源发电的日益普及,美国电网正在迅速发展。电池存储和其他技术的创新和成本降低意味着这种变化的步伐可能会继续下去。这些变化引发了一场关于历史上被称为“基载”发电资源的需求的辩论,比如以煤为燃料的发电厂和核电厂。这些资源传统上是全天候运行的,持续以稳定的价格提供可靠的发电,并有助于提高电网的整体弹性。正如本报告所解释的,这些传统资源(包括以煤为燃料的发电)提供的属性在电网继续发展的过程中仍然是至关重要的。

The U.S. electricity grid is rapidly evolving due to the low-cost supply of natural gas and the increasing penetration of grid-scale and behind-the-meter intermittent renewable generation. Innovation and cost reductions in battery storage and other technologies mean that this pace of change is likely to continue. These changes have sparked a debate over the need for what have historically been referred to as “baseload” electricity generation resources, such as coal-fueled and nuclear power plants. These resources have traditionally operated around-the-clock, continually providing reliable electricity generation at a stable price, as well as contributing to overall grid resilience. As explained in this report, these traditional resources—including coal-fueled generation—provide attributes that will remain critical to the grid as it continues to evolve.
